What is triangle similarity?

Back

Triangle similarity means that two triangles have the same shape but may differ in size. This occurs when their corresponding angles are equal and their corresponding sides are in proportion.

What are the criteria for triangle similarity?

Back

The three main criteria for triangle similarity are: 1) Angle-Angle (AA) Criterion, 2) Side-Angle-Side (SAS) Criterion, and 3) Side-Side-Side (SSS) Criterion.

Explain the Angle-Angle (AA) Criterion for triangle similarity.

Back

The AA Criterion states that if two angles of one triangle are equal to two angles of another triangle, then the triangles are similar.

Explain the Side-Angle-Side (SAS) Criterion for triangle similarity.

Back

The SAS Criterion states that if one angle of a triangle is equal to one angle of another triangle and the sides including those angles are in proportion, then the triangles are similar.

Explain the Side-Side-Side (SSS) Criterion for triangle similarity.

Back

The SSS Criterion states that if the corresponding sides of two triangles are in proportion, then the triangles are similar.

What does it mean for triangles to be 'not similar'?

Back

Triangles are 'not similar' when their corresponding angles are not equal or their corresponding sides are not in proportion.

How do you determine if two triangles are similar using proportions?

Back

To determine if two triangles are similar using proportions, compare the lengths of corresponding sides. If the ratios of the lengths of the sides are equal, the triangles are similar.
